(4 marks) You are researching the census statistics from Mexico, and come across a collection of three articles. • Romance Tourism Growing Exponentially in Mexico, by Juan Antonio of Travel Pulse, claims that the number of marriages in Mexico (an approximation for the number of travellers getting married there) was 600 000 in 2022. • The number of marriages in Mexico grew by 35% in 2021, by the Mexicanist, claims that between 2021 and 2022 the number of marriages in Mexico grew by 35%. • Many Young Mexicans are Deciding Not to Get Married, by Daniela Guazo of ElUni- versal.com wrote that in 2012 there were 500 000 marriages in Mexico From this information, what can you conclude? Fill in exactly one option for this question. A) An exponential function is a reasonable model for the number of marriages in Mexico between 2012 and 2022. B) Without assuming anything other than the information given, we can approximate the number of marriages in Mexico in 2020. C) Without assuming anything other than the information given, the number of marriages in Mexico between 2012 and 2022 can be approximated by an increasing function. D) If we assume that the the number of marriages in Mexico between 2020 and 2022 is modelled by an exponential function and that there is a 35% growth rate, the function must be of the form $M(t) = a \cdot e^{t \ln(1.35)}$ for some positive constant $a$, from the information given.

For years, the Glass Slipper restaurant has operated in a resort community near a popular ski area of New Mexico. The restaurant is busiest during the first three months of the year, when the ski slopes are crowded and tourists flock to the area. When James and Deena Weltee built the Glass Slipper, they had a vision of the ultimate dining experience. As the view of surrounding mountains was breathtaking, a high priority was placed on having large windows and providing a spectacular view from anywhere inside the restaurant. Special attention was also given to the lighting, colors, and overall ambiance, resulting in a truly magnificent experience for all who came to enjoy gourmet dining. Since its opening, the Glass Slipper has developed and maintained a reputation as one of the "must-visit" places in that region of New Mexico. While James loves to ski and truly appreciates the mountains and all that they have to offer, he also shares Deena's dream of retiring to a tropical paradise and enjoying a more relaxed lifestyle on the beach. After some careful analysis of their financial condition, they knew that retirement was many years away. Nevertheless, they were hatching a plan to bring them closer to their dream. They decided to sell the Glass Slipper and open a bed-and-breakfast on a beautiful beach in Mexico. While this would mean that work was still in their future, they could wake up in the morning to the sight of the palm trees blowing in the wind and the waves lapping at the shore. They also knew that hiring the right manager would allow James and Deena the time to begin a semi-retirement lifestyle in their corner of paradise. To make this happen, James and Deena would have to sell the Glass Slipper for the right price. The price of the business would be based on the value of the property and equipment, as well as projections of future income. A forecast of sales for the next year is needed to help in the determination of the value of the restaurant. Monthly sales for each of the past three years are provided in the table below. TABLE Monthly Revenue (in $1,000s) Month 2008 2009 2010 January 438 444 450 February 420 425 438 March 414 423 434 April 318 331 338 May 306 318 331 June 240 245 254 July 240 255 264 August 216 223 231 September 198 210 224 October 225 223 243 November 270 278 289 December 315 322 335 Case Study Questions 1. Prepare a graph of the data. On this same graph, plot a twelve-month moving average forecast. Discuss any apparent trend and seasonal patterns. 2. Use regression to develop a trend line that could be used to forecast monthly sales for the next year. Is the slope of this line consistent with what you observed in question 1? If not, discuss a possible explanation. 3. Use the multiplicative decomposition model on this data. Use this model to forecast sales for each month of the next year. Discuss why the slope of the trend equation with this model is so different from that of the trend equation in question 2.

New Mexico National Bank New Mexico National Bank (NMNB) operates branches in 23 cities and towns throughout the state of New Mexico. The bank offers a complete range of financial services, including Visa and Mastercard credit cards. New Mexico National Bank (NMNB) has 53,400 people in the state using its credit cards. Based on their original applications, the bank has certain information about these individuals. This includes their name, address, zip code, telephone number, income, education, and assets. NMNB is interested in determining whether a relationship exists between the volume of purchases charged on credit cards and the demographic characteristics of the individual card holders. For example, are individuals in certain part of the state more or less likely to be heavy users of the card? Is there a relationship between a person’s income and his or her level of card usage? Is there a relationship between the person’s level of education and card usage? The data can be used to more effectively target offerings sent through the mail if significant relationships are found. Paul Bruney, research director for NMNB, is in the process of developing a design for the research. If you were Paul Bruney, how would you answer the following questions? How would you define the population of interest for the study? (1 point) What probability sampling method might you use for the project? Why would you choose that option? (2 point) Frame two different hypothesis for the study to be able to answer at least two questions posed by Paul Bruney. Clearly state the null hypothesis, alternate hypothesis, dependent and independent variables for both the hypothesis to get full points. (2 points) Using the data in the attached spreadsheet, test one of the hypothesis you have formed above. State all assumptions including level of significance and one test statistic chosen to get full points. (2 points) What would be your recommendation to NMNB based on your analysis above? (2 points) (Bonus Question) Discuss the top ethical and privacy issues you need to be concerned about as you manage this study. (2 points)

Capital flight The graphs below depict the loanable funds market and the relationship between real interest rates and the level of net capital outflow (NCO) calculated in terms of the Mexican peso. Complete the first row of the table to reflect the state of the markets in Mexico. Real Interest Rate (Percent) Net Capital Outflow (NCO) (Billions of pesos) Initial state After capital flight Suppose now that a sudden bout of political turmoil in Mexico causes world financial markets to become uneasy. Because investors now see Mexico as unstable, they decide to pull a portion of their assets out of Mexico and put them into more stable economies. This unexpected shock to the demand for assets in Mexico is known as capital flight. Shift the NCO curve to illustrate the effect of capital flight. Then, on the graph representing the market for loanable funds, shift the supply curve, the demand curve, or both curves to reflect the change caused by the shift in NCO. Note: You will not be graded on your final placement of the curves on the graph, but you will need to shift them correctly in order to answer the questions that follow. Determine the equilibrium interest rate after capital flight occurs, and enter it into the second row of the table. Then determine the level of NCO that occurs along the new NCO curve at the new equilibrium interest rate.
